Transaction 36edafb794742320f5124ef76cb37eb7569dddc2ece173283ba7a89e307e15fb
1 Input
2 Outputs
- 36edafb794742320f5124ef76cb37eb7569dddc2ece173283ba7a89e307e15fb:0
- 36edafb794742320f5124ef76cb37eb7569dddc2ece173283ba7a89e307e15fb:1
value 8630176346
address 1GwCpxahNusEmYAxeYGpCNzAqEMMhrdP4s
value 249782387
address 17hLXoUXtWf4EgrqfWixZoPPKarT8BVZNK